Output efdab3f1961b54079110950fb7293101bb68c947953d40b7aaffe165d7344a13:1

value
2170402733
script pubkey
OP_0 OP_PUSHBYTES_20 d2a9f9a6eaad5efb331bae040a3b0148f9f00d1b
address
ltc1q625lnfh24400kvcm4czq5wcpfrulqrgmqe6ksl
transaction
efdab3f1961b54079110950fb7293101bb68c947953d40b7aaffe165d7344a13
spent
true